This was posted to sci.geo.oceanography, sci.geo.meteorology, and
sci.environment a few days ago by Robert Grumbine:
------
Now at http://polar.ncep.noaa.gov/

The site includes model guidance and satellite analyses

Model guidance:
Ocean Waves
Sea Ice Drift
Coastal Ocean Visibility
Open Ocean Visibility
Vessel Icing
NW Atlantic ocean currents, temperature, salinity
Gulf Stream Location

Satellite Analyses:
Sea Ice Coverage
Marine Winds
Sea Surface Temperature

This change is part of the general retirement of the wwb.noaa.gov
domain. All such addresses were replaced with ncep.noaa.gov.
If you have any bookmarks, scripts, email addresses, ... that
referred to wwb.noaa.gov, replace wwb with ncep and you should
be ok.
